Winters In Seattle Are Cold, But It Is Not Nearly As Freezing As Many People Might Anticipate
Winters in Seattle are cold, but not as icy as in some other northern U.S. towns. Temperatures are generally between 35°F and 50°F (1°C and 10°C) from December to February. The temperature is warmer than in places like Chicago and Minneapolis, where it is common for it to be below zero in the middle of winter. Snow doesn't usually fall in Seattle, but it does happen sometimes. Winters in the city are cloudy and rainy, but there isn't too much snow.

The Spring Season In Seattle Starts Off Chilly And Cool But Warming Up Steadily As Months Elapse
Spring in Seattle is still rather cold, especially in March and early April. The average is 40°F to 60°F (4°C to 16°C). Yes, that is still on the cold side, but you do start to have more sunlight and fewer rain showers than in winter. The weather is quite nice by the time May arrives, and on good days, up to 70°F (21°C) is possible.
Spring is also the time when the city's beautiful cherry blossoms start to bloom! The neighborhoods and parks are filled to the brim with pink and white blossoms, and it is undoubtedly one of the city's most visually appealing months to visit. The weather might still be somewhat cold, but it is a great time to start getting outdoors and soaking up fresh air.
Seattle's Summers Are Surprisingly Beautiful And Warm, With A Lot Of Sun And Not Much Rain
When summer comes around, Seattle will surprise you if you thought it was always cold. Northwest Seattle's summer, from June to August, is one of the hottest and sunniest times of the year. Most of the time, it's between 60°F and 80°F (16°C and 27°C), but sometimes it gets warmer! In other parts of the country, summers are very hot and sticky, but in Seattle, summers are nice and cool.
Another great thing about Seattle summers is that they have the least amount of rain. It seems like the days in July and August go on and on, with lots of sunshine until late at night. Because of this, summer is a great time to do things outside, like hiking, going to the beach, or having lunch in any Seattle park.

Seattle's Fall Season Is No Different Because The Weather Is Still Nice, And There Are Still Lots Of Great Things To Do Outside
Seattle's air gets cooler as summer ends. In Seattle, fall lasts from September to November. The mornings and nights are cool. Being between 50°F and 65°F (10°C and 18°C) in the fall makes it a great time of year before winter.
Seeing the leaves change is one of the best things about fall in Seattle. It's really beautiful in the city as the red, orange, and yellow lights start to shine on the trees. Even though it starts to rain again, fall is still a great time to visit Seattle before it gets cold.

Rains Are More Often In Seattle Than The Freezing Cold Weather, But It's Usually Light And Misty
Although Seattle never freezes, it does have a bad image of rain. But it doesn't really rain in Seattle. It just drizzles and doesn't rain in big, wet storms. It does rain in the city about 150 days a year, but not as much as in most U.S. towns. Even though it looks and feels like it's always pouring rain, it never actually does.

The Best Thing To Do When Visiting Seattle Is To Bring A Jacket Since The Weather Changes In A Second
As Seattle weather is as unpredictable as a teenager, always bring a jacket or an extra layer with you. Mornings and nights, even in summer, are somewhat chilly, especially near the water. In fall and spring, a light jacket is usually enough, while winter might require something warmer. If you visit during the rainy months, having a waterproof jacket or an umbrella can also be helpful!
